28 Genius Upcycling Ideas To Make Old Junk Useful

Thinking of throwing something away? Stop right there! ‘Upcycling’ is a process of taking the old and turning it into something new and useful. The term was first used in 1994, and the practice is now enjoying a resurgence. Here are 28 innovative ways of taking something unwanted and turning it into something awesome.
